 Job Description

PRIMARY DUTIES AND RESPONSIBLITIES  

• Monitor shared inboxes, work queues, and tracking tools for contracting, licensure, credentialing, payor portal administration, and payor policy research requests to ensure all work is logged and prioritized appropriately.  

• Assign and distribute work to team members based on work type, regulatory urgency, deadlines, and capacity.  

• Track work in progress and   completed   work across all Payor Relations functions to ensure adherence to   established   SLAs and due dates.  

• Review completed contracting, licensure, credentialing, portal updates, and policy research outputs prior to submission or publication to verify accuracy and completeness.  

• Validate that required documentation, forms, screenshots, and supporting evidence are complete and correctly prepared before external submission or internal distribution.  

• Identify   errors, omissions, or inconsistencies in work products and return items for correction prior to submission.  

• Maintain visibility into backlog, expirations, recurring updates, and policy review cycles; escalate risks or delays to leadership as needed.  

• Coordinate workflow handoffs between contracting, credentialing, licensing, payor policy research, and portal administration to prevent bottlenecks.  

• Ensure consistent use of tracking logs, worklists, and status updates across all Payor Relations workstreams.  

• Provide routine status updates to leadership on workload, quality trends, upcoming expirations, and policy or portal ‑ related deadlines.  

ANCILLARY   D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ES    

• Support onboarding and ongoing coaching related to workflow expectations and quality standards across Payor Relations functions.  

• Identify   recurring quality issues, rework drivers, or workflow inefficiencies and surface recommendations for improvement.  

• Assist   with documentation and maintenance of standard operating procedures for contracting, licensure, credentialing, portal administration, and payor policy research.  

• Support audit readiness by ensuring submissions, screenshots, correspondence, and confirmations are properly   retained .  

• Collaborate with Managers and Directors to refine prioritization, escalation criteria, and workload balancing.  

• Help standardize handoff processes between functional areas to ensure seamless execution.  

• Track and report common error types, corrections, or trends affecting timeliness and quality.  

• Provide back ‑ up workflow and quality review support during peak volumes or coverage gaps.  

• Participate in cross ‑ functional coordination as needed to support resolution of payor or network issues.  

• Perform other duties and   projects as   assigned to support Payor Relations operational   objectives .
